Thanks I don't have extensive experience with Miami Transit, but, have used the system quite successfully while visiting there. I have always started with this website: http://www.co.miami-dade.fl.us/transit/metrobus.asp I have always been lucky to get great information and help from drivers and staff at Metro stations also. You will notice that there are several ways to get from Coral Gables to South Beach. As a starting point in South Beach, Ocean Drive between 6th and 14th may be a good place to start, or, Lincoln Road between Washington and Alton. Since you say that you are adventureous, I think that you will enjoy getting around Miami on the bus as I always have. I hope that other CruiseCritic members can add more information for you.
